New description: [New technical field] This is a kind of electric fan, especially an electric fan that is controlled by touch and function. Khan [Previous technology] The advantages of the ancient touch electric fan and its convenient switch have become the mainstream of electric fans. However, although there are many types of touch electric fans, there are still many shortcomings that need to be improved. For example, the TW invention patent publication No. 200736504 discloses that a touch-type electric fan has a 'fan net and a rear fan net, wherein the front fan net and the rear fan net are coated with an insulating varnish. After the rear fan network is connected to a capacitor, it is connected to a sensing chip. When the human body is connected to the front or rear fan network, the sensing chip turns the electric fan on or off. Because the front fan net and the rear fan net are coated with insulating varnish, the front fan net and the rear fan net do not form a conductive loop, so that the user often feels that the touch switch is insensitive, and contacts the front fan net and The sensitivity of the rear fan mesh is not the same. In addition, the touch panel of the touch panel is mounted at its fan motor position: its control module is mounted on a base, thereby causing a complicated assembly and requiring additional wiring wires. [New content] In order to solve the problem that the prior art touch sensitivity is poor and the sensitivity of the touch part is uneven and the additional wiring line is needed, the present invention contacts the front fan net and the rear fan net with a conductive sheet, and the rear fan net is directly charged. Sexual contact control module, M345886 makes the overall sensitivity increase effectively, far improving the touch sensitivity and reducing the wiring line.
